茶毛虫及其天敌的生态位

摘    要:通过对茶毛虫及其天敌的时间和空间生态位的调查,测定生态位宽度、重叠和比例相似性.在时间生态位上,宽度序列为茶毛虫> 白斑猎蛛> 茶毛虫绒茧蜂> 茶毛虫黑卵蜂> 寄蝇,重叠序列与比例相似性序列均与宽度序列相同;在空间生态位上,宽度序列为茶毛虫> 白斑猎蛛> 茶毛虫绒茧蜂> 寄蝇> 茶毛虫黑卵蜂,重叠序列为茶毛虫黑卵蜂> 白斑猎蛛> 茶毛虫绒茧蜂> 寄蝇,比例相似性序列与时间生态位序列相同;在时间—空间二维生态位上,生态位宽度、重叠和比例相似性序列均与时间生态位序列相同.在生态位研究的基础上,分析了茶毛虫及其天敌的发生分布规律和相互关系,探明了茶毛虫各虫期的优势天敌,探讨了天敌在茶毛虫综合治理中的控制作用

Niches of tea caterpillar (Euproctis pseudoconspersa) and its natural enemies

Abstract:The niche breadth, overlap and the proportional similarity of tea caterpillar (Euproctis pseudoconspersa) and its natural enemies were estimated by means of investigating their single dimensional temporal and spatial niches. On temporal niches, the sequence of breadth was E. pseudoconspersa > Evarcha albaria > Apanteles conspersae > Telenomus euproctidis > Tachina sp. & Exorista sp., the sequences of overlap and proportional similarity were the same as the sequence of breadth. On spatial niches, the sequence of breadth was E.pseudoconspersa > E.albaria > A.conspersae > Tachina sp. & Exorista sp. > T.euproctidis, the sequence of overlap was T.euproctidis> E.albaria > A.conspersae>Tachina sp. & Exorista sp., the sequence of proportional similarity was the same as that on temporal niches. On temporal spatial niches, the sequences of breadth, overlap and proportional similarity were the same as the sequences on temporal niches. Based on niches, the occurrence and mutual relationships of tea caterpillar and its natural enemies were analysed, the dominant enemies at different stages of tea caterpillar were verified, and the effect of the enemies on the comprehensive management of tea caterpillar was discussed.
